China Proposes Strategic Partnership With Mexico as Tariff Truce Takes Effect

China’s envoy in Mexico highlighted the PLA’s peacekeeping record to strengthen bilateral strategic trust under Xi Jinping’s shared-future vision.

Overview

  • China’s Ambassador Chen Daojiang and Defense Attaché Cui Yongmao marked the PLA’s 98th anniversary in Mexico City by calling for deeper strategic trust and cooperation.
  • The Chinese military outlined its UN peacekeeping contributions, citing 25 missions since 1990, over 50,000 personnel deployments, hospital ships treating 370,000 patients, and 17 years of anti-piracy patrols.
  • Mexico secured a 90-day tariff truce with the U.S., which President Claudia Sheinbaum hailed as a diplomatic victory to protect the economy from further tariff escalation.
  • Mexico’s economy grew by 0.7% in 2025, one of the highest rates among major economies, as authorities push Plan México to diversify trade and strengthen domestic markets.
  • China’s ambassador reiterated a proposal to integrate Mexico into the Belt & Road Initiative to support infrastructure development and deepen economic ties.
